Potato Bread

Total Time: 3 1⁄2 hours
Yield: 1 Loaf
Source: commonsensehome.com
Category: Bread

Ingredients
1 whole Potato (cubed)
1 cup Milk (approximately)
2 tablespoons Unsalted Butter
3 tablespoons Honey
1 teaspoon Kosher Salt
3 1⁄2 cups Bread Flour
2 teaspoons Yeast

Directions
  1. Fill a pot with two inches of water, add potatoes and bring to a boil. Boil potatoes until softened. Drain potatoes and mash, place mashed potatoes in a measuring cup and fill with milk until 1 3/4 cups.
  2. Place potatoes with water into breadmaker insert. Add the rest of the ingredients to the breadmaker insert in the order listed. Use the sweet bread setting. The recipe makes a 1 1/2 pound loaf.
